2/9/17
6-foot, 160-pound prospect. At the plate he showed a very fluid swing from the left side. Mechanically efficient with above average bat speed. A type of guy that could fit anywhere in the lineup. Showed the ability to use both sides of the field in batting practice. Has gap to gap pop with impressive pop to pull side. Brings athleticism to the first base position. Footwork is fluid and athletic while getting off the bag. Glove skills are there. On the mound, the left handed pitcher uses a smooth delivery while throwing through a ¾ slot. Fastball consistently sits between 70-73 mph with some slight arm-side run. Features two breaking pitches. Curveball displays sweeping like action at 63-66 mph. Slider acts much like a cut fastball while sitting between 66-68 mph. Also mixes in a 67-69 mph changeup.

6-foot, 166-pound athletic build. On the mound the left handed prospect shows a very controlled and repeatable delivery. Shows good direction to the plate, finishing square. Throws from a high ¾ slot with average arm speed. Fastball sits 68-70 mph. Curveball sits 60-64 mph with gradual break on a 2/8 plane. Slider sits 65-67 mph with a gradual break. At the plate he uses a simple approach from the left side to consistently square balls up in batting practice. He uses an easy hands back load as he takes a short stride forward and takes a slightly uphill path to the ball. Reached a top exit velocity of 67 mph with more left in there. At first base he move well laterally and was able to field the ball out in front of his body. From a ¾ slot he threw with 65 mph arm strength across the diamond. Ran a 4.54 from home to first.
